The River Watch team traveled to Grand Forks today and competed in the Forum event. Ramsey Ellingworth won the T-shirt design contest. The team presented their project and did a fantastic job taking home the gold trophy for people's choice.

🔥 NCE Esports – Week 8 Season Finale 🔥
The regular season wrapped up with postseason intensity as multiple teams competed in Divisionals and made serious noise.
🎮 Super Smash Bros Ultimate
Blitz closed strong with a 3–0 win over Lakeview Lakers. Pengwib and TheXL Xavier had byes to finish the regular season.
🧱 Minecraft Bedwars (Divisionals)
The Miners battled ABW Mahomies in a tough divisional matchup, gaining valuable playoff experience.
🎯 Valorant (Divisionals)
The Jacobsaurs earned key wins over Two Harbors (forfeit) and Warroad, finishing 3rd in the North Division, ending the season with a strong postseason push.
🚗 Rocket League (Divisionals)
An incredible run for $66000 Trucks — three straight wins (3–0, 3–2, 3–1) to claim 1st in the Northwest Division and a Top 4 seed for State. Huge momentum heading forward!
🔫 Fortnite
67 Sigmas edged out an 8–7 thriller and secured a spot in the State Tournament. TikTok Famous and Susy Lo wrapped up their seasons without competing.
💥 Season Takeaway:
Resilience. Growth. Competitive fire. Multiple teams are advancing and representing NCE at the state level.
